Features

This series of products is a Quadrifilar Helix antenna in structure, features high gain and wide-angle circular polarization characteristics. Compared to traditional antennas, it can receive more low elevation satellite signals to enhance positioning performance, making it suitable for applications such as smart homes, smart agriculture, and high-precision mapping.   • Quadrifilar Helix structure with wide-angle circular polarization characteristics, enhancing low-elevation satellite signal reception capability
  • High gain and low noise figure design, supports multi-band, multi-system GNSS signal reception
  • Compact size and lightweight, with flexible installation, making it suitable for a wide range of devices and application scenarios
  • SMA connector, supports RF signal transmission and coaxial DC bias power supply
  • IP67 waterproof, suitable for long-term stable operation in outdoor environments

Specifications
Module Q25 Q39
Antenna Characteristics
Antenna type Quadrifilar Helix antenna
Frequency band GPS: L1/L2/L5
BDS: B1/B2a/B2b/B3i
GLONASS: G1/G2
Galileo: E1/E5a/E5b
Gain 2dB 2.5dBi
Characteristics Impedance 50Ω
Polarization RHCP (Right-Hand Circular Polarization)
Covering Range 360°
Output VSWR ≤2
Pear Axial Ratio ≤3dB
outline dimensions 58.70 × Φ27.70 (mm) 40.80 × Φ44.30 (mm)
Amplifier Characteristics
Gain 37dB 28dB
Noise Figure 1.5dB
Output VSWR ≤2
Voltage 3.3V ~ 16V DC 3.0V ~ 16V DC
Current 13mA 15mA
Other Characteristics
Connector SMA male
Operating & storage temperature -40℃ ~ +85℃
Waterproof IP67
